Can you be a Carrier of hope this christmas?
We are called by god to love our neighbours and to be light in the darkness. we are inviting you to join us and support the shoebox and christmas in a bag projects that carriers of hope, coventry are running this christmas. they work with refugee, asylum seeker and migrant families in coventry and surrounding areas.
The video this week explains a little more and there's a reminder of one of my favourite parables about loving our neighbours too.

We've made it to half term! Hooray! 
​The session this week is over to you, as we think about the time of halloween coming up and the difference we might make to those around us. Have you popped a pumpkin in your shopping trolley yet? or perhaps you've been lucky enough to go to a pumpkin patch and choose one from the field?
As followers of jesus, the light of the world, we have a super opportunity to use our pumpkin carving skills to show the love of jesus to those around us. So why not get creative this halloween and celebrate the light that jesus wants to shine in our lives by carving a positive image or message into your pumpkin to display over half term.
If you'd like to share your creations, do share them on Facebook and tag us or you could send them to us and we will share them on 31st October for all to see!
